Cruella De Vil is one of the secondary antagonists in the Disney Channel Original Movie, Descendants, and the main antagonist of Disney's 1961 animated feature film, 101 Dalmatians. She is also the mother of Carlos.

Cruella is portrayed by Wendy Raquel Robinson.

Appearance[]

In this movie, Cruella looks a lot more different than her previous carnations. Her hair is mostly black with bits of white on the more puffy side. She has brown skin instead of white and her clothing usually consists of a white and black coat, white and black pants, and red gloves with a ring.

Personality[]

Cruella is described as cruel, greedy, mean, and sarcastic. She has a strong hatred of dogs, in which she would even go as far as to skin them nearly alive to make a fur coat. Carlos says that Cruella loves her furs more than she loves him, she proves this by saying she would miss him solely because if he went to Auradon, he wouldn't be able to do chores for her. As they are leaving for Auradon Prep she goes as far as chasing him down to prevent him from leaving. When he does leave she calls him an "ingrate" and leaves.

History[]

Before the formation of Auradon[]

Cruella as she appears originally in 101 Dalmatians.

Driven by her love for fur coats, Cruella ordered her henchmen Jasper and Horace to kidnap Roger and Anita Radcliffe's fifteen Dalmatian puppies, after becoming obsessed with having a coat with spots.

Pongo and Perdita, the puppies' parents, rescued their children and 84 other puppies that Cruella was hiding. After that, Cruella, Jasper and Horace chased the Dalmatians, driving from one place to another. After a chase to the truck where the Dálamtas were traveling, Cruella's car ended up crashing into Jasper and Horace's van, with the three of them ending up lying in the middle of the field with their vehicles destroyed.

Descendants[]

When Beast became King and joined the kingdoms together as Auradon, he sent all of the villains to live on the Isle of the Lost and Cruella was among them. Sometime later on this island, Cruella gave birth to a son named Carlos and raised him to be as evil as she is. Once Carlos has grown into a teenager, he is given an offer to attend Auradon Prep. This gives Maleficent an idea and she convinces Cruella and the other villains to send their children there and have them steal the Fairy Godmother's wand to use for evil. Cruella is at first reluctant and says she will miss Carlos but she eventually agrees.

The week of family day, Cruella and the other villains video chat with the kids, who reveal the upcoming coronation to them. While web chatting, she notices Dude, Carlos's new dog and quotes he would make lovely ear muffs, which causes Carlos to talk back, insulting her stuffed dog "Baby" and asking her to skin dogs a rest, causing Jafar to laugh and the two have a brief argument.

Cruella gathers with the other villains on coronation day to watch it live on television and when Jane steals the wand and accidentally creates a hole in the barrier, Cruella is joyed along with the other villains but doesn't manage to escape.

At the end of the movie, after she and the other villains have been defeated, Cruella watches fireworks with Jafar and Evil Queen from Maleficent's balcony.
